🦷 First: What Is Dental Plaque?

Dental plaque is a soft, colorless layer of bacteria that constantly forms on your teeth.

It develops from:

  • Food particles 🍞
  • Sugars 🍬
  • Bacteria naturally found in the mouth

If not removed regularly, it can harden into tartar (calculus), which cannot be removed at home.


⏱️ Can You Really Remove Plaque in 5 Minutes Naturally?

❌ No — not completely.

Here’s the truth:

  • Soft plaque can be reduced quickly with brushing
  • But it cannot be fully “erased instantly”
  • Hardened plaque (tartar) requires professional cleaning

So any claim of “complete removal in 5 minutes” is misleading.


🪥 What You Can Do in 5 Minutes (Effective Cleaning)

You can significantly reduce plaque buildup at home with proper hygiene habits.


🪥 1. Proper Brushing (2 Minutes)

Use a soft to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ste:

  • Brush all surfaces (front, back, chewing surfaces)
  • Use gentle circular motions
  • Do not rush

This is the most effective step.


🧵 2. Flossing (1–2 Minutes)

Floss helps remove plaque between teeth where brushes cannot reach:

  • Slide gently between teeth
  • Clean both sides of each tooth
  • Avoid snapping floss into gums

💧 3. Salt Water Rinse (Optional Support)

A mild rinse may help reduce bacteria:

  • Mix warm water with a small amount of salt
  • Swish for 30–60 seconds
  • Spit out (do not swallow)

🧴 4. Mouthwash (Optional)

Antibacterial mouthwash can:

  • Reduce bacteria temporarily
  • Freshen breath
  • Support oral hygiene routine
